Neonatal Nursing Care

Neonatal nurses provide complete care for babies. They often attend deliveries, observing the weight of live infants, bathe them and monitor their health. New-borns these days face some challenges like addiction, HIV infection and premature birth. And it is not simply treatment these infants would like. Neonatal nursing generally provide care for those infants who suffering problems shortly after birth, but it also provide care for infants who experience long-term problems related to their prematurity or illness after birth.
